The world's leading legal directory Chambers and Partners recently published its International Fraud and Asset Tracing Global Practice Guide (2023) (the "Guide"). Han Kun contributed the China chapter of the Guide's Law and Practice section . The contributors include Ronghua (Andy) Liao, John D. Fitzpatrick, and Yanhui (Candice) Li.

The Guide aims to provide legal know-how in major jurisdictions around the world for handling international fraud disputes and related cross-border asset-tracing work. The China chapter of the Guide's Law and Practice section introduces subjects such as civil and criminal remedies available to victims of fraud, especially imposing liability for fraud onto corporate entities, ultimate beneficial owners, shareholders, and directors; asset preservation; evidence collection and preservation; foreign-related procedures; and enforcement proceedings.
